The Workforce Intelligence & Data Strategy Lead is responsible for building ST Engineering's workforce intelligence and data management capabilities. The role delivers workforce insights, strengthens HR data governance and quality, and enables AI-powered HR solutions through a trusted and scalable people data foundation. The role partners closely with HR, Business managers, HR Technology and enterprise stakeholders to translate workforce data into business value. He/she will lead the Group's people data strategy and governance framework across employee and organisational data
Key Responsibilities
Workforce Intelligence
- Deliver strategic insights on workforce composition, talent, productivity, skills, organization effectiveness and workforce costs.
- Support workforce planning and organizational design initiatives through data-driven insights.
- Leverage predictive and diagnostic analytics to anticipate workforce trends, risks and opportunities.
- Leverage internal and external platforms to improve HR and business decision-making.
- Proven hands-on experience in deploying and using People Analytics platforms such as SAP Analytics Cloud, Visier, Power BI, Tableau, or equivalent workforce intelligence platforms to build dashboards, workforce intelligence reports, predictive insights and executive-level analytics that support strategic HR and business decision-making.
Data Strategy & Management
- Define and implement the Group's HR data strategy and management framework.
- Drive improvements in data quality, consistency and usability.
- Strengthen master data management, governance processes and data stewardship across the HR community.
Business Partnership & Strategic Insights
- Provide insights and recommendations to support talent, capability and organization strategies.
- Drive adoption of data-driven decision-making across HR and leadership teams.
Governance, Compliance & Risk
- Ensure compliance with internal policies, regulatory requirements and data privacy standards.
- Establish data governance practices, controls and reporting frameworks.
- Partner with HR Technology, IT, Legal, Risk and Internal Audit on data governance matters.
- Monitor HR data quality and governance metrics and drive continuous improvement.
Team Leadership & Capability Building
- Build, lead and develop the People Analytics & Data Management team.
- Set the vision, priorities and roadmap for people analytics, workforce intelligence and data management capabilities.
- Foster a data-driven culture across HR through capability building, knowledge sharing and stakeholder engagement.
- Develop team expertise in analytics, workforce planning, data governance, AI enablement and visualization tools.
Qualifications & Experience
- Degree in Human Resources, Statistics, Data Analytics, Business, Information Systems or related discipline.
- 15+ years of experience in people analytics, workforce planning, HR technology, data governance or enterprise analytics.
- Strong understanding of SuccessFactors, workforce data models and HR reporting environments.
- Experience translating analytics into executive-level business insights.
- Experience leading enterprise data management or workforce intelligence initiatives.
- Strong stakeholder management and influencing capabilities.
- Experience working across global and matrixed organizations.
